The Llanwrtyd Tourist and Trade Association administers Llanwrtyd Wheels e-bikes. The bikes are hired from the Neuadd Arms Hotel, which is located in the main square at Llanwrtyd Wells. We are a volunteer body set up to support local businesses and encourage visitors to the town. In the past, we have organised artisan food fairs, and we administer the town website, www.llanwrtyd.com.

Llanwrtyd Wells is a town situated on the edge of the Cambrian mountains. Our town motto is ‘Peace Amongst Beauty’. This is a beautiful area to explore on our e-bikes. Nearby are the picturesque Irfon and Abergwesyn Valleys. The roads are tranquil, with very little traffic. We also have miles of forestry tracks in the Irfon forest and the Crychan, which has 70 miles of open trails. For more information and routes in the area, go to the EXPLORE page.
